About

Holes 18
Type Public
Par 71
Length 6618 yards
Slope 126
Rating 70.6
Book a Tee Time at
Fowler's Mill Golf Course
Powered by GolfNow.com

Course Details

Year Built 1971
Fairways Bent Grass
Greens Bent Grass
Golf Season Year round
Architect Pete Dye (1971) Roy Dye (1971)

Early season mainenance problems...

Course layout has always been great. Greens were perfect, both firm & receptive as usual, but somewhat slower than expected (although they've never been overly fast, just moderately speedy at best). The rough was too tall for a public track this early in the season on a non-tournament day. If the course had been crowded pace-of-play would've slowed to a crawl with everyone looking for balls buried in the 3"-5" rough. EVERY bunker on the course was either mud or dirt...no sand, or rakes, or any sign of maintenance for quite some time....possibly dating back to the previous season or two. Hopefully these issues are the result of short-term / early-season staffing issues and not a sign of general, on-going decline. We'll find out the next time we play here in a few weeks...

Amazing course, substandard management

This course was designed by the same guy who designed the Ryder Cup course (Whistling Straits) and the US Open course (Kiawah). It's a Van Gogh at a bargain basement price. They do a nice job maintaining the fairways, tee boxes, and greens. We're lucky to have a course like this open to the public.

Now for the downside. Management here is remarkably poor. One gruff guy in the pro shop. I arrived at the 1st tee 5 minutes before my tee time and 8 guys were on the box. No starter. Finally teed off 25 minutes after my tee time. Traps completely unmaintained with weeds encroaching, reminiscent of Highland Golf Course. Basic design elements (railroad ties around streams and lakes) invisible, overwhelmed by weeds and cattails. This course has struggled and been transferred from owner to owner for years. I don't know what the solution is but the current owner (CLE Golf) isn't it.
